My Days of Bibliomancy with Virgil's 'Aeneid'
I first read about sortes virgilianae in Nassim Nicholas Taleb's book, 'Antifragile.' He described the heuristic technique and said it was a little trick he used when faced with a big business decision. The gist of it is this: Open Virgil's 'Aeneid,' pick a random line, interpret, and act accordingly. Full story
